Materials & Methods:
Cell culture media PBS nonessential amino acids MEM vitamin solution l-glutamine solution 0.05% or 0.25% trypsin-EDTA solutions B27 minus vitamin A supplement antibiotic-antimycotic solutions and horse serum were obtained from Invitrogen. BSA and DMSO were obtained from EMD. Mitomycin-C mouse laminin mouse EGF rat GDNF bovine apo-transferrin human basic fibroblast growth factor (bFGF) d-(+)-glucose d-biotin ascorbic acid sodium pyruvate putrescine progesterone -estradiol 17-cypionate insulin sodium selenite 2-mercaptoethanol (ME) dl-lactic acid and all fatty acids were obtained from Sigma-Aldrich. Mouse leukemia inhibitory factor/ESGRO (LIF) was obtained from Millipore. FBS was obtained from Atlanta Biologicals. Dispase and rat-tail collagen I-coated culture dishes were obtained from Thermo Fisher Scientific Inc. The In Situ Cell Death Detection kit (TMR red) was obtained from Roche. Busulfan was obtained from MP Biomedicals. Glass-bottom dishes were obtained from MatTek Corporation.
